Output e5aba6dac9523cdf5bf80ee477d39de2ac436c2195ba3d086bcb6c5558f27c40:76

value
3188646
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 fa0f8c7bd1e529a3aa6509481f3c6349bf583e3caf21deab67269312730c42ca
address
bc1plg8cc773u55682n9p9yp70rrfxl4s03u4usaa2m8y6f3yucvgt9qvkt7dw
transaction
e5aba6dac9523cdf5bf80ee477d39de2ac436c2195ba3d086bcb6c5558f27c40